Transaction d12784493266e213280403eaf1c76f57780a5ac5d970ab0e413af18f9d1e15f3
1 Input
1 Output
-
d12784493266e213280403eaf1c76f57780a5ac5d970ab0e413af18f9d1e15f3:0
- value
- 159111035
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 38614c2e49361f7e17db52d0c682249296e78840 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1697Q6dCRRAqQhYLRJEcAYoRGS3sRvL3X7